Nucor Breaks Strip-Casting Record with Castrip Process
16 January 2008 - Nucor sets a new record for sequence casting -- 24 ladles of steel, cast continuously, over a 38-hour period -- at the world's first commercial Castrip-based strip-casting facility for plain-carbon steel sheet.
PTC Alliance Investments Support Changing Customer Needs
15 January 2008 - Following its February 2006 acquisition of Pennsylvania Cold Drawn, PTC Alliance has invested approximately $7 million to establish a dedicated components facility in Beaver Falls, Pa.; the facility is intended to serve the tubular component needs of the hydraulic cylinder market.

Steel Import Totals Still High Through the End of 2007
11 January 2008 - Steel import applications totaled 2,107,000 net tons for the month of December 2007, for a projected full-year steel import total of 33.3 million net tons that is 4% higher than 2005 import totals.

Canadian Tribunal Issues Orders on Hot-Rolled Plate from Three Countries
10 January 2008 - Canada will continue its antidumping duties on hot rolled carbon steel plate from P.R. China, but will eliminate antidumping duties on the same product from the Republic of South Africa and the Russian Federation, following an expiry review of its January 2003 orders on these products.
